Recalls on the 2014 RAM 5500
A complaint is one owner's allegation. A recall is the point at which
the manufacturer or a regulator agreed the defect is real and dangerous
enough to fix for free — however old the car is.

Recall 202133630,899 units in Canada
Wheels
Issue: On certain pickup and chassis-cab trucks, the owner's manual and service manual list the wrong torque specification for the wheel nuts. As a result, some trucks may have had the lug nuts over-tightened during servicing. This can damage the wheel studs and, over time, they could break. If this happens, a wheel could separate from the truck. Note: This recall only affects trucks equipped with dual rear wheels and flanged lug nuts. Safety Risk: A wheel separation could cause a loss of control and increase the risk of a crash. A wheel that separates could also hit another person or vehicle. Corrective Action: FCA Canada will contact owners by mail and instruct you to take your truck to a dealer to inspect and replace the wheel studs, as necessary. They will also provide an update for the torque specification listed in the owner's manual.
Recall 2018269635,880 units in Canada
Engine
On certain vehicles, an electronic fault may create a situation where the cruise control cannot be deactivated. If this occurs and the driver does not apply the brakes or shift the transmission to neutral, the vehicle could maintain speed or accelerate without warning, increasing the risk of a crash causing injury and/or damage to property. Correction: Dealers will inspect the Powertrain Control Module (PCM) software and perform an update as necessary. Note: In the interim, owners are advised not to use the cruise control until the vehicle is repaired.

Recall 2017659290,200 units in Canada
Powertrain
On certain vehicles equipped with a steering column gear shifter, the brake transmission shift interlock (BTSI) may become inoperative. This could allow the steering column gear shifter lever to be shifted out of the PARK (P) position without depressing the service brake pedal or having the key in the ignition, which could result in unintended vehicle movement, increasing the risk of a crash causing injury and/or damage to property. Correction: Dealers will inspect and replace the BTSI as necessary. The Body Control Module (BCM) will also be updated.
Recall 201744149,697 units in Canada
Engine
On certain vehicles equipped with 6.7 litre diesel engines, the water pump could fail. This could result in an underhood fire causing injury and/or property damage. Correction: Dealers will replace the water pump with a new one.
Recall 2015330235,925 units in Canada
Airbag
On certain vehicles equipped with Electronic Vehicle Information Centers, the steering wheel wiring harness may wear against the driver frontal airbag retainer spring, potentially resulting in an electrical short which could cause unintended driver frontal airbag deployment. Unintended airbag deployment, in a non-warranted (non-impact) situation, could result in injury and increase the risk of a vehicle crash causing injury and/or property damage. Correction: Dealers will secure the wiring harness and add protective caps to the retainer spring.
Recall 2015204169 units in Canada
Powertrain
Certain cab and chassis vehicles equipped with 6.4L gasoline engines may have been configured with a 171 km/h governed maximum speed, while the tires on the vehicle are rated to a maximum speed of 140 km/h. Vehicle operation at speeds greater than the speed rating of the tires may result in a tire failure, increasing the risk of a crash. Correction: Dealers will update vehicle software.

Cripple Creek, CO
ELECTRICAL SYSTEM
The Cummins 6.7L Turbocharger Actuator has failed at 17,809 Miles on this vehicle. Mopar has extended the warranty on this item for 10 years/180,000 miles under Warranty extension 09-001-22 Rev A. They have also extended the warranty on the Ram 2500 & 3500 series vehicles with the same engine and same turbocharger actuator to 15 years/150,000 miles under Warranty extension 09-005-22 Rev. A. The failure of this turbo actuator immediately places this vehicle in "limp" mode, causing an abrupt reduction in speed and hindering its ability to get out of traffic. This vehicle being an emergency response Fire Truck poses an additional risk to the community since it is unable to respond to an emergency. Mopar is telling me that the warranty extension has expired on this item. The manufacture needs to recall these known to fail turbo actuators or at a minimum extend the warranty from 10 to 15 years.
